We are using LMS 3.2 for our customer and will manage MWR 2941 routers. It can be discovered but are shown as "unknown" devices. In the topology, it is also questioned.I have checked the supported devices in LMS 3.2 ( CM 5.2) and found out that it is not supported. and there were no device packages for update. But 2941 was supported in LMS 3.1 (CM 5.1.7). What could be a possible way to be able to manage MWR 2941 routers? Is it possible to downgrade the CM 5.2 to CM 5.1.7?

Ive already updated MDF to 1.51, MWR 2941 DCA routers are already known. Also updated RME to 4.3.1. RME is now able to fetch the config of MWR 2941 DCA routers. What is CSCtc21648?
Thanks,
Katarina
04-01-2011 04:33 PM
Hi Katarina,
Those are great news.
CSCtc21648 is a known software bug that affects Cisco Works after upgrading from RME 4.3.0 to RME 4.3.1.
The symptom you should observe is that the RME links are missing in device center.
In order to get a patch you need to contact TAC.
